THE TRANSFIGURATION MIRACLE The miracle of the Transfiguration in the gospels is full of theological meaning. Those who appeared with Jesus: Moses and Elijah, represent the whole of Israel’s law and prophetic tradition, now subservient to the primacy of Christ. The mountain is also important for it looks back to Sinai where the first covenant (the tencommandments)
